Lord, Keep Them Safe
By Karla Dorman, The StormSpinner

Waiting. Watching. Wondering
if my family and friends along
the Eastern Seaboard will pay
attention and heed the warnings.
Irene is a storm that's not going
to fool around. Means business.
Hoping. Praying they heed the
warnings and don't become
complacent: been a bad year for
disasters. Lord, keep them safe.
© 2011, Karla Dorman (8/26)
